Automobile battery pack pressing plate forming device

By using a hydraulic mechanism to drive the sliding block and V-block to cooperate, the position of the pressure plate is automatically corrected, which solves the problem of cumbersome manual positioning in the existing technology and achieves the effects of simplifying operation and reducing costs.

Technical Problem

Existing stamping dies require manual positioning during the forming process of automotive battery pack pressure plates, which increases labor costs and makes operation cumbersome. The transmission effect is also generally poor, increasing production and maintenance costs, and increasing the complexity of the control system.

Method used

The hydraulic mechanism drives the sliding block and V-block to cooperate, and the positioning wheel automatically corrects the position of the pressure plate, simplifying the transmission process, reducing the driving source, improving convenience and reducing costs.

Benefits of technology

It achieves automatic correction of the pressure plate, simplifies the operation process, reduces production and maintenance costs, reduces the complexity of the control system, and improves molding accuracy.

Abstract

The utility model provides a kind of automobile battery pack pressing plate forming device, belong to stamping die technical field, including base, the top of base is fixedly connected with top plate by first guide rod, top plate is connected with mounting plate by hydraulic mechanism, and the bottom of mounting plate is fixedly set upper die;Storage groove is opened in base, and lower die is fixedly set in storage groove;The base is limit slidingly set with several sliding blocks, and mounting plate is driven cooperation with several sliding blocks by transmission part;The end of each sliding block towards storage groove is slidably extended into storage groove and rotationally set V block, and torsional spring is arranged at the rotation connection of V block and sliding block;Several V blocks correspond to the four corners of lower die, and the both ends of each V block are hingedly set with positioning wheel.In the process of being driven by hydraulic mechanism and descending with mounting plate and upper die, V block and positioning wheel are matched to automatically correct pressing plate, and transmission effect is better.
